Hand Mix C20 Concrete.the mix ratio for c20 concrete is typically 1:2:4, which means 1 part cement, 2 parts fine aggregate (sand), and 4 parts coarse. This means, 1m3 of c20 grade of concrete can be prepared by mixing of 1 part of cement (343kg of cement) + 1.81 parts of sand (621kg of sand) + 3.68 parts of stone (1261 kg gravel) + 0.51 parts of water (175kg of water).
